How Safe is Real Estate Syndication?

Have you ever wondered what it takes to build generational wealth through real estate investments? Join Aviva and Natasha Falconi, a seasoned real estate investor with a knack for simplifying complex concepts, as they talk about the ins and outs of real estate investments. Learn how they find good properties, work with partners, and make money. BY THE TIME YOU FINISH LISTENING, YOU’LL LEARN: • The basics of syndication and how to evaluate syndication opportunities effectively. • Red flags to watch out for when considering syndication investments. • Strategies for mitigating risks and maximizing returns in real estate investments.
